How they compare
Yemen currently reports 9 against 8 in Libya, a difference of 1.
That makes Yemen's figure about 1.1 times Libya's.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 23 shared years of data; in 2003 it was Yemen ahead.
Libya ranks 180th and Yemen ranks 177th of 197 countries.
Yemen has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
The variable identifies the fine-grained extent of freedom of expression and association, the rule of law, and personal autonomy. Higher scores indicate more liberties.
